NEW HOUSING AT BA’ MEDAMOT

The Ba’ Medamot housing is the largest activity undertaken by the Pulong Tau N.P. project. In spite of the remoteness and lack of road access, the project team was able to complete the construction in less than two months, in November 2010. This was made possible with the assistance of Samling and Erickson Air Crane in transporting and airlifting the building materials to the construction site. Fifteen units are allocated to the Penan families, two units for use by Forest Department as office and park rangers’ post, one unit for information centre, and two units for visitors’ accommodation. A dam was also constructed over a nearby river to provide gravity water supply to the village. The housing was launched by YB Datuk Amar Awang Tengah bin Ali Hassan on 29 November 2010.

The Penan were also trained on vegetable and fruit tree planting and their maintenance.  (click to see the lauching photos)
